Chahak (Persian: چهك, also Romanized as Chahak) is a village located in the Cheghapur Rural District (دهستان چغاپور), within the Kaki District (بخش کاکی) of Dashti County (شهرستان دشتی), Bushehr Province (استان بوشهر), Iran. It is situated in the southwestern region of the country, close to the Persian Gulf.
As of the 2006 National Census, the village of Chahak had a population of 1,304 residents across 269 families. The subsequent 2016 census reported a population of 1,180 people living in 335 households.
